Check your APN settings
Your phone's Access Point Name (APN) settings allow it to connect to the MyRepublic Mobile 4G network. Instructions on how to configure your phone's APN can be found in your MyRepublic SIM card's packaging.
APN instructions?
- Go to your phone's APN settings:
- For Android: Refer to the table below
- For iPhone (iOS11 & below): Go to Settings > Mobile Data > Mobile Data Options > Mobile Data Network
- For iPhone (iOS12): Go to Settings > Cellular > Cellular Data Network
- Select "Add" or "+" to add a new APN.
- For Android: Enter "myrepublic" <Not case-sensitive> for both Name and APN fields.
- For iPhone: For both the Mobile Data and Personal Hotspot sections, enter "myrepublic" <Not case-sensitive> for the APN field.
- Save your settings and select "myrepublic" as the default APN.
p/s: Password is not required!
